All Game Guide gave the game four out five stars, generally complimenting graphics, gameplay and controls, and called it "a delightful mix of adventure and learning". [2] Game Vortex rated it 80/100, [ 3 ] 7Wolf Magazine rated it 70/100, while macHOME gave it 3 out of 5 stars.
The game was released on December 2, 1996. In November 1997 and in August 1998, revised versions of the game were published. Although little was changed in terms of gameplay, an in-game map was added, and the difficulty select was given an icon. In 1999, the game was retired and replaced by JumpStart Adventures 4th Grade: Sapphire Falls.
Alpha One, also known as Alpha One: Breaking the Code, was a first and second grade program introduced in 1968, and revised in 1974, [8] that was designed to teach children to read and write sentences containing words containing three syllables in length and to develop within the child a sense of his own success and fun in learning to read by using the Letter People characters.
